您还没有登录,请您登录后再发表评论
Struts1是一个经典的Java Web开发框架,由Apache软件基金会维护,它主要负责处理MVC(Model-View-Controller)架构中的Controller部分。本教程通过一个简单的登录实例,将引导你了解如何搭建Struts1框架环境并进行...
struts1框架教案
1. **Struts2框架概述**:Struts2是基于Model-View-Controller(MVC)设计模式的开源框架,它简化了Java Web应用程序的开发,提供了一种组织应用结构和控制业务逻辑的方式。Struts2继承了Struts1的优点,并吸取了...
1. **Action类**:在Struts2中,业务逻辑通常由Action类执行。Action类是用户请求与模型交互的桥梁,它接收HTTP请求,处理业务逻辑,然后返回一个结果。 2. **配置文件**:Struts2的配置文件通常为struts.xml,它...
6. **Plug-in机制**:Struts2支持插件化开发,可以通过添加插件来扩展框架功能,如报表、图表、富文本编辑器等。 7. **Freemarker / JSP 视图技术**:Struts2支持多种视图技术,如Freemarker模板语言和JSP,允许...
在Struts框架中,Model代表业务逻辑,通常由JavaBeans或EJB实现;View是用户界面,通常使用JSP或HTML;Controller是控制器,它负责接收HTTP请求,调用相应的业务逻辑,然后更新视图。Struts通过Action类作为控制器的...
6. **国际化与本地化**:Struts1支持多语言环境,通过资源包(.properties文件)管理不同语言的文本。 7. **JSP标签库**:提供了一系列的JSP标签,简化了视图层的开发,如、等。 8. **Validator**:提供了数据验证...
尽管Struts2声称自身是一个全新的框架,但从其发展历程来看,这种说法仅仅是从与前一代框架Struts1相比较的角度而言的。实际上,Struts2并非脱胎于Struts1,而是源自另一款著名的框架——WebWork,并在其基础上进行...
#### 一、Struts 2框架与Struts 1框架的主要差异 在探讨Struts 2框架之前,我们先来理解一下它与Struts 1框架之间的主要区别。这两代框架尽管名字相似,但在设计理念和技术实现上却存在显著的不同。 1. **设计理念...
首先,Struts2框架的出现是为了弥补Struts1的一些不足,提供了更强大的动作(Action)处理和更灵活的视图(View)渲染。它的核心组件包括Action、Result、Interceptor(拦截器)等,这些组件共同协作以实现业务逻辑...
Struts2框架是一款基于MVC(Model-View-Controller)设计模式的开源Java Web应用程序框架,它极大地简化了Java Servlet API的使用,提高了开发效率。这个压缩包包含了两个不同版本的Struts2框架:struts2.0.11和...
Struts2.0框架是Java Web开发中的一款经典MVC(Model-View-Controller)框架,它极大地简化了Web应用的构建,提高了开发效率。本书《Struts2.0框架书籍》显然是一本深入探讨这一框架的专业教程,旨在帮助开发者理解...
本项目为基于Java语言的Struts1框架设计的struts1Demo项目源码,包含55个文件,涵盖23个JAR包、10个Java源文件、6个JSP文件、4个XML配置文件及其他类型文件。
首先,Struts2框架是Apache软件基金会的开源项目,它继承了Struts1的优点,并吸取了其他框架如WebWork的精华。Struts2的核心在于Action类,它是处理用户请求并执行业务逻辑的主要组件。每个Action类都对应一个URL,...
【标题】:Ibatis+Spring+Struts1框架搭建 在Web开发中,Ibatis、Spring和Struts1是三个非常重要的组件,它们分别负责不同的职责。Ibatis是一个优秀的持久层框架,Spring是一个全面的后端应用框架,而Struts1则是一...
struts2框架所需要的jar包,包括commons-logging-1.0.4.jar,struts2-core-2.0.11.jar,freemarker-2.3.8.jar,ognl-2.6.11.jar,xwork-2.0.4.j等,希望对大家有用!
Struts2是Java Web开发中的一款广泛应用的开源MVC框架,它构建在Apache Struts 1的基础上,提供了更为强大的功能和更好的灵活性。Struts2旨在简化Web应用开发,通过将表现层与业务逻辑层解耦,提高了代码的可维护性...
1. Validator Framework:Validator Framework 是 Struts2 验证框架的核心组件,负责对用户输入的数据进行验证。Validator Framework 提供了一个通用的验证机制,可以对用户输入的数据进行验证。 2. Validators:...
Struts2是一个强大的MVC(模型-视图-控制器)框架,用于构建可维护性和可扩展性极高的Java Web应用程序。在本项目中,我们将会深入探讨如何搭建Struts2框架,并实现一个基础的应用。 首先,理解Struts2的核心概念至...
1. **Full Distribution**:这是推荐的选项,包含了Struts 2的完整版本,包括JAR包、示例应用、依赖库等。 2. **Example Applications**:这个选项提供了Struts 2的示例应用,对学习和理解框架工作原理非常有帮助,...
相关推荐
Struts1是一个经典的Java Web开发框架,由Apache软件基金会维护,它主要负责处理MVC(Model-View-Controller)架构中的Controller部分。本教程通过一个简单的登录实例,将引导你了解如何搭建Struts1框架环境并进行...
struts1框架教案
1. **Struts2框架概述**:Struts2是基于Model-View-Controller(MVC)设计模式的开源框架,它简化了Java Web应用程序的开发,提供了一种组织应用结构和控制业务逻辑的方式。Struts2继承了Struts1的优点,并吸取了...
1. **Action类**:在Struts2中,业务逻辑通常由Action类执行。Action类是用户请求与模型交互的桥梁,它接收HTTP请求,处理业务逻辑,然后返回一个结果。 2. **配置文件**:Struts2的配置文件通常为struts.xml,它...
6. **Plug-in机制**:Struts2支持插件化开发,可以通过添加插件来扩展框架功能,如报表、图表、富文本编辑器等。 7. **Freemarker / JSP 视图技术**:Struts2支持多种视图技术,如Freemarker模板语言和JSP,允许...
在Struts框架中,Model代表业务逻辑,通常由JavaBeans或EJB实现;View是用户界面,通常使用JSP或HTML;Controller是控制器,它负责接收HTTP请求,调用相应的业务逻辑,然后更新视图。Struts通过Action类作为控制器的...
6. **国际化与本地化**:Struts1支持多语言环境,通过资源包(.properties文件)管理不同语言的文本。 7. **JSP标签库**:提供了一系列的JSP标签,简化了视图层的开发,如、等。 8. **Validator**:提供了数据验证...
尽管Struts2声称自身是一个全新的框架,但从其发展历程来看,这种说法仅仅是从与前一代框架Struts1相比较的角度而言的。实际上,Struts2并非脱胎于Struts1,而是源自另一款著名的框架——WebWork,并在其基础上进行...
#### 一、Struts 2框架与Struts 1框架的主要差异 在探讨Struts 2框架之前,我们先来理解一下它与Struts 1框架之间的主要区别。这两代框架尽管名字相似,但在设计理念和技术实现上却存在显著的不同。 1. **设计理念...
首先,Struts2框架的出现是为了弥补Struts1的一些不足,提供了更强大的动作(Action)处理和更灵活的视图(View)渲染。它的核心组件包括Action、Result、Interceptor(拦截器)等,这些组件共同协作以实现业务逻辑...
Struts2框架是一款基于MVC(Model-View-Controller)设计模式的开源Java Web应用程序框架,它极大地简化了Java Servlet API的使用,提高了开发效率。这个压缩包包含了两个不同版本的Struts2框架:struts2.0.11和...
Struts2.0框架是Java Web开发中的一款经典MVC(Model-View-Controller)框架,它极大地简化了Web应用的构建,提高了开发效率。本书《Struts2.0框架书籍》显然是一本深入探讨这一框架的专业教程,旨在帮助开发者理解...
本项目为基于Java语言的Struts1框架设计的struts1Demo项目源码,包含55个文件,涵盖23个JAR包、10个Java源文件、6个JSP文件、4个XML配置文件及其他类型文件。
首先,Struts2框架是Apache软件基金会的开源项目,它继承了Struts1的优点,并吸取了其他框架如WebWork的精华。Struts2的核心在于Action类,它是处理用户请求并执行业务逻辑的主要组件。每个Action类都对应一个URL,...
【标题】:Ibatis+Spring+Struts1框架搭建 在Web开发中,Ibatis、Spring和Struts1是三个非常重要的组件,它们分别负责不同的职责。Ibatis是一个优秀的持久层框架,Spring是一个全面的后端应用框架,而Struts1则是一...
struts2框架所需要的jar包,包括commons-logging-1.0.4.jar,struts2-core-2.0.11.jar,freemarker-2.3.8.jar,ognl-2.6.11.jar,xwork-2.0.4.j等,希望对大家有用!
Struts2是Java Web开发中的一款广泛应用的开源MVC框架,它构建在Apache Struts 1的基础上,提供了更为强大的功能和更好的灵活性。Struts2旨在简化Web应用开发,通过将表现层与业务逻辑层解耦,提高了代码的可维护性...
1. Validator Framework:Validator Framework 是 Struts2 验证框架的核心组件,负责对用户输入的数据进行验证。Validator Framework 提供了一个通用的验证机制,可以对用户输入的数据进行验证。 2. Validators:...
Struts2是一个强大的MVC(模型-视图-控制器)框架,用于构建可维护性和可扩展性极高的Java Web应用程序。在本项目中,我们将会深入探讨如何搭建Struts2框架,并实现一个基础的应用。 首先,理解Struts2的核心概念至...
1. **Full Distribution**:这是推荐的选项,包含了Struts 2的完整版本,包括JAR包、示例应用、依赖库等。 2. **Example Applications**:这个选项提供了Struts 2的示例应用,对学习和理解框架工作原理非常有帮助,...